Seiko Prospex Turtle SRPE vs Lorier Neptune
Both are dive watches in the mid tier — here's how the specs differ and which to pick.
| Spec | Seiko Prospex Turtle SRPE | Lorier Neptune |
|---|---|---|
| Movement | Automatic | Automatic |
| Water resistance | 200m | 200m |
| Case size | 45mm | 39mm |
| Crystal | hardlex | acrylic |
| Style | Dive | Dive |
| Price tier | Mid | Mid |
Which should you buy?
- the Seiko Prospex Turtle SRPE has a hardlex crystal — more scratch-resistant for daily wear
- the Seiko Prospex Turtle SRPE wears 45mm vs the Lorier Neptune's 39mm — choose by wrist size
